EU financed substructure support for TurkStat

Information and communication technologies services of Turkey's statistical authority will be developed with EU support.
22 January 2013
EU financed substructure support for TurkStat

ANKARA

TurkStat's (Turkey's statistical authority) services of information and communication technologies will be developed with a project financed by EU.
In the scope of rising the quality of TurkStat figures and accessibility, 6.2 million Euros budgeted "Project of Developing TurkStat's Information and Communication Technologies" would be applied.
The project which would receive financial support from the EU plans to apply well developed network and security systems, set up disaster recovery centers and create front-end programs.
